Ottawa tweaks draft regulations to ensure gun buyers have licences

The Liberal authorities has revised draft firearm rules to make sure somebody shopping for a gun really has a sound licence.

When Invoice C-71 acquired royal assent in 2019, the federal government mentioned it will require sellers to confirm the validity of a firearms licence earlier than promoting a non-restricted firearm, comparable to a rifle or shotgun.

Nevertheless, proposed rules included no obligation on the a part of a vendor to test with the federal firearms registrar to make sure that a potential gun purchaser had a sound licence — an omission that sparked criticism from gun-control advocates.

Last rules made public right now shut that loophole.

Invoice C-71 additionally requires distributors to maintain data of non-restricted firearm transactions.

As well as, the laws expands background checks that may decide eligibility for a firearms licence to an individual’s complete life, not simply the final 5 years.
